JOB SUMMARY:         

Under the direction of the Radiology Medical Director, the CT technologist:         

  • Performs computed tomography procedures and related techniques, producing sectional & 3-dimensional images at the request of and for interpretation by a licensed independent practitioner.         
  • Ensures services are performed in a safe environment in accordance with established guidelines and regulatory requirements.         
  • Serves as part of the imaging center team and seeks as well as provides feedback for improved clinical practice.        

Requirements

EXPERIENCE:         

  • Up to 5 years experience as a CT Technologist            

EDUCATION:         

  • Must have a minimum Associates Degree in Radiology or be a graduate of an accredited two-year radiology program.            

LICENSE/CERTIFICATION REQUIREMENTS:      

   

 Must be registered by the American Registry of Radiologic Technologist (ARRT) in Radiography and maintain current valid registration from ARRT. CT advanced registration through ARRT is required upon hire for IDTF centers. Non-IDTF centers require CT advanced registry within the first 12 months of employment. Additionally, must meet the state licensure requirement for the state in which they practice. Current CPR certification. 


SKILLS/ABILITIES:         

  • Skill in operation of CT equipment as well as applicable ancillary equipment.         
  • Ability to work independently and multitask.         
  • Ability to provide documentation accurately and concisely.         
  • Demonstrates understanding of human cross-sectional anatomy, physiology, pathology, radiopharmacology, and medical terminology.         
  • Knowledge of computer applications, including information and billing systems, keyboard input, digital archiving, and retrieving of data.
